iron(Fe) being more reactive than Copper(Cu) displaces Cu from copper sulphate (CuSO4). Thus, the following equation is derived:
Fe + CuSO4 -----> FeSO4 + Cu
OBSERVATIONS-1. reddish-brown deposit on the surface of nail
2. surface of the nail is found corroded
3. the blue solution turns light green
When an iron nail is placed in a copper sulphate solution, iron displaces copper from copper sulphate solution forming iron sulphate, which is green in colour.Therefore, the blue colour of copper sulphate solution fades and green colour appears.

When copper sulfate is dissolved in water, it dissociates into copper ions (Cu2+) and sulfate ions (SO4 2-). This forms a blue-colored solution due to the presence of copper ions in the water. The solution can conduct electricity due to the presence of free ions.
